Low-Key Celebrity Deaths Of 2019

​Welcome to the Third Edition of The Low-Key Celebrity Deaths. The 2017 and 2018 editions provided a few shocks and awes, as not many people even knew about some of the deaths – that’s the point, to provide entertainment goers with deaths that were overlooked by the media on a large scale. Below you will see a combination of actors, directors and professional wrestlers that have passed on. 

​Rip Torn
(6th of February 1931 - 9th of July 2019)

Picture

The Emmy award winning actor for his role in The Larry Sanders Show, and Oscar nominated for his role in Cross Creek (1983), is probably best known for his portrayal of Zed in Men in Black parts 1 and 2, passed away on 9th of July, aged 88 from Alzheimer’s disease. 
​

Doris Day
(3rd of April 1922 - 13th of May 2019)

Picture
​
A singer and actress, best known for her own show titled The Doris Day Show and also her Oscar nominated performance in Pillow Talk. She had largely been unsighted since her show finished in 1973, but was a known animal rights activist, and her songs are still being used for movies and TV shows. She passed away on 13th of May, aged 97 from pneumonia. 
​

​Peggy Lipton 
(30th of August 1946 - 11th of May 2019)

Picture

Another Twin Peaks alumni has passed away. Best known for her role as Norma Jennings in the Twin Peaks series and movie, and also her Golden Globe winning performance in the TV show The Mod Squad. She passed away on May 11th, aged 72 from cancer. 
​

​John Singleton
(6th of January 1968 - 28th of April 2019)

Picture

In what came as a massive shock to the film industry, famed director of the Oscar nominated Boyz n the Hood (1991), and also other well received movies such as Higher Learning, Shaft and Four Brothers – passed away on April 28th, aged 51 from a sudden stroke. 
​

​Harley Race
(11th of April 1943 - 1st of August 2019)

Picture

A legendary professional wrestler in the famed NWA (National Wrestling Alliance), where he was a 7-time NWA Champion, and later wrestled in the WWE as ‘King’ Harley Race. He was also inducted in the WWE Hall of Fame in 2004, passed away August 1st, aged 76 from lung cancer. 
​

René Auberjonois
(1st of June 1940 - 8th of December 2019)

Picture

A character actor and voice actor on many cartoons, is best known for his work on TV including Boston Legal, Benson and Star Trek: Deep Space Nine, but Police Academy fans may remember him as the main villain in Police Academy 5: Assignment Miami Beach. René passed away on December 8th, aged 79 from lung cancer. 
​

Ashley Massaro
(26th of May 1979 - 16th of May 2019)

Picture

A former professional wrestler with the WWE in mid 2000’s. She made her debut in 2005 after winning the WWE Diva Search, where she performed on Monday Night Raw, Smackdown and ECW. Her highest achievement was wrestling Melina for the WWE Women’s Championship at Wrestlemania 23. During her time in the WWE, she posed for Playboy, and also guest starred on Smallville. She passed away on May 16th aged 39 – no official cause of death. 
​

​Kristoff St. John
(15th of July 1966 - 3rd of February 2019)

Picture

Daytime TV lovers were left in shock when Kristoff passed away. Best known for playing the role of Neil Winters on The Young and the Restless for 28 years. He tragically died on February 3rd, aged 52 from heart failure. 

​Mean Gene Okerlund
(19th of December 1942 - 2nd of January 2019)

Picture

A professional wrestling interviewer, announcer and television host. Best known for his work in the WWE and WCW (World Championship Wrestling). Was part of the first nine Wrestlemania events between 1985-1993 before joining WCW and staying until 2001. He re-joined WWE shortly after as a television host, and would do work on the WWE Network until his death on January 2nd, aged 76 from complications after a fall. 
​

​King Kong Bundy
(7th of November 1955 - 4th of March 2019) 

Picture

A former professional wrestler, who is best known for wrestling in the WWE between 1984-1987 and then again in 1994-95. During his time in the WWE, he main evented Wrestlemania 2, when he wrestled WWE Champion Hulk Hogan in a steel cage match, and faced The Undertaker at Wrestlemania 11.  Bundy also did a little acting, and guest starred on Married…With Children as Uncle Irwin. Bundy passed away on March 4th, aged 63 from diabetes.
